Transaction 59b6ca82ba1028f90aad5bfa8765d6640f25730b70ea5088e04cac55ce58021e
1 Input
1 Output
-
59b6ca82ba1028f90aad5bfa8765d6640f25730b70ea5088e04cac55ce58021e:0
- value
- 2630615
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3503dc40062aa80b80539f51490f41e3f3da29f5 OP_EQUAL
- address
- 36XLMw3vbjrNNfx1Ta4DXuy37wBsi7ShBp